Selangor: The Selangor Islamic Religious Department (JAIS) has been tasked with investigating reports of alleged immoral activities that took place during a family motivation program held at a local convention center.
According to BERNAMA News Agency, Selangor Menteri Besar Datuk Seri Amirudin Shari emphasized the importance of addressing these allegations with seriousness. He asserted that strict actions would be taken if the investigations prove the claims to be true. The event in question was reportedly organized privately and was not associated with the state government, necessitating a detailed inquiry into the matter.
Amirudin expressed his concerns following the revelations, highlighting the need for a comprehensive investigation to ensure accountability. He mentioned that any individuals found to be involved in these activities should face strict consequences. When questioned about whether the management of the convention center would be called to explain, Amirudin stated that the initial step would be to submit the matter to the authorities for a formal investigation.
The issue gained attention following a statement by Department of Islamic Development Malaysia (JAKIM) director-general Datuk Dr. Sirajuddin Suhaimee. He noted that his department would examine the organization of the marriage motivation program that allegedly involved indecent acts and idolatry. This program was held at the convention center in September of the previous year, prompting the current investigation by JAIS.
